Mars Hill approves roughly 5% increase in budget; only Madison town to maintain tax rate
MARS HILL - Mars Hill's property tax rate will remain unchanged from the previous year. The Mars Hill Town Board approved its 2024-25 budget June 27 in a special meeting at the Mars Hill Town Hall, as the town will maintain its property tax rate of 47 cents per $100 valuation.
The Making of Madison County
Arts Council gallery spotlights the region’s visual artists. On hot summer days, there’s something relaxingly bucolic about the mountain town of Marshall. Just 20 miles north of Asheville and bordering a tranquil section of the French Broad River, it is self-dubbed as “one street wide and a mile long.” Home to just under 800 residents, Marshall’s historic downtown area boasts a brewery, coffee shops, restaurants, clothing stores, a health-food grocery, artists’ studios, galleries, a century-old dry-goods store and a storied jail turned boutique hotel.
